#023 Gavin Ortlund & The Papacy - Jimmy Akin
In this engaging discussion, Gavin Ortlund, a Reformed Baptist apologist known for his YouTube channel Truth Unites, delves into the complexities of the papacy. He boldly argues that there was no bishop of Rome until the second century and that this crucial role isn't sufficiently grounded in the New Testament. Their dialogue covers historical evidence of apostolic leadership, the evolution of church governance, and contrasts the Catholic and Protestant views on infallibility and authority in the church. #020 The Mysterious Marys?
The identity of two prominent Marys in the Bible—Mary Magdalene and Mary of Bethany—has puzzled many for ages. New studies bring clarity, revealing their distinct roles and backgrounds amidst common naming conventions of the time. Historical context and familial ties are explored, shedding light on how these women were recognized separately. The findings also influence modern liturgical practices, altering how the Church honors these significant figures.

#016 The Prayers of Angels - Jimmy Akin
Discover the fascinating role of angels as intercessors in both Jewish and Christian traditions. Historical texts reveal their significance in mediating between humanity and the divine. The discussion includes insights from the books of Tobit, Job, and Zechariah, showcasing the extensive biblical foundation for angelic prayer. Symbolism in Revelation illustrates how incense represents prayers ascending to God, bridging celestial and earthly connections.
